Transaction 15fa27ca698420a13622f56706040f79e5c7589e83cb67f7ddd69e92f272b2aa
1 Input
1 Output
-
15fa27ca698420a13622f56706040f79e5c7589e83cb67f7ddd69e92f272b2aa:0
- value
- 14523
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bf22d34f9429bef8590cd625e738fc757d4bddc OP_EQUALVERIFY OP_CHECKSIG
- address
- 13YmMuRaFuUiDxkMePFwy6AnPBrSs4Fu5K